Failed findings

  • plumbing acting up
    Official wording: Non-Food/Food Contact Surfaces Clean
    Inspector note: OBSERVED THE INSIDE OF THE REACH IN COOLING UNITS WITH A BUILD UP OF DIRT AND RUST ON THE BOTTOMS. INSTRUCTED TO CLEAN AND MAINTAIN ALL UNITS.
    code 49
  • bathroom / plumbing issues
    Official wording: Plumbing Installed; Proper Backflow Devices
    Inspector note: OBSERVED NO BACK FLOW DEVICE ON THE REAR UTILITY SINK. INSTRUCTED TO PROVIDE.
    code 51
  • floors, walls, or ceilings grimy
    Official wording: Physical Facilities Installed, Maintained & Clean
    Inspector note: OBSERVED THREE MISSING CEILING TILES IN THE REAR ABOVE THE REACH IN COOLERS MISSING. INSTRUCTED TO REPLACE. • OBSERVED A CLUTTER OF ITEMS IN THE REAR HEATING UNIT CLOSET, BOXES, LADDERS ETC. INSTRUCTED TO REMOVE CLUTTER AS A MEANS OF PREVENTING POSSIBLE PEST AND OR INSECT HARBORING.
    code 55
  • Compliance With Clean Indoor Air Ordinance
    Inspector note: OBSERVED EVIDENCE OF SMOKING IN A PUBLIC PLACE INSIDE FACILITY. REAR PREP AREA ON TOP OF STORAGE BEVERAGES FOUND ONE BUTT OF A CIGARETTE IN AN ASHTRAY AND ANOTHER ONE IN A PLASTIC CONTAINER ON THE FLOOR IN THE TOILET ROOM BY THE TOILET. INFORMED AND INSTRUCTED THAT SMOKING IS PROHIBITED IN PUBLIC PLACES. CITATION ISSUED 7-32-015
    code 62
